1524 Atwood Ave STE 244, Johnston, RI 02919
260.1 miles away from New Castle, Delaware
985 Plainfield St, Johnston, RI 02919
260.7 miles away from New Castle, Delaware
349 Huntington Ave, Providence, RI 02909
261.9 miles away from New Castle, Delaware
66 Pavilion Ave, Providence, RI 02905
263.2 miles away from New Castle, Delaware
1625 Diamond Hill Rd, Woonsocket, RI 02895
268.6 miles away from New Castle, Delaware
425 N Lake Ave Suite 202, Worcester, MA 01605
269.2 miles away from New Castle, Delaware
685 Glebe St, Taunton, MA 02780
277.5 miles away from New Castle, Delaware
132 Turnpike Rd # 200, Southborough, MA 01772
278.6 miles away from New Castle, Delaware